Flight anxiety can be a significant barrier to experiencing the joys of travel and adventure. To help you combat flight anxiety, we've compiled a list of effective strategies. First, consider practicing deep breathing techniques. This simple exercise can calm your nervous system and reduce feelings of panic before and during your flight. Visualization is another powerful tool; envision yourself having a positive experience on the plane and arriving at your destination feeling relaxed and happy.
In addition to these techniques, preparation can make a world of difference. Familiarize yourself with the flight process by reading about what to expect, from takeoff to landing. Another essential strategy is to distract yourself during the flight. Bring along engaging materials such as books, movies, or podcasts that can capture your attention and keep your mind off your anxiety. Long flights can often feel daunting, but with the right strategies, you can stay calm and entertained throughout your journey. First, preparation is key. Pack your carry-on with essentials such as noise-canceling headphones, a cozy neck pillow, and a well-curated selection of entertainment options. Another effective way to stay calm and entertained is through mindfulness techniques during the flight. Deep breathing exercises, meditation apps, or guided imagery can significantly reduce anxiety and help you stay focused. Engaging in light stretching or simple in-seat exercises can also alleviate discomfort and keep your energy levels up. Remember to take regular breaks to walk up and down the aisle when possible. By combining entertainment with relaxation techniques, you ensure a pleasant fly experience that can make the hours in the air not just bearable but enjoyable.
